## Support

The Thornquist ingest pipeline compresses all telemetry payloads with the `packlite` codec before transport. If you see decompression failures downstream, first verify that both producer and consumer are pinned to the same codec version — mixed versions are the cause of nearly every reported incident. Capture the payload header bytes and the consumer's error log before filing anything. For codec questions or escalations, contact the pipeline team at the address below.

escalation mailbox, kaweg-kahif: druwyn.sordor@nelvroworks.corp

Confirm that the constraint-solver sandbox runs with the reduced capability set agreed in the Q2 review: no outbound network calls during solve passes, temp files restricted to the scratch volume, and the teacher-availability import parser fuzzed against the latest corpus. Verify that audit logging captures solver seed and ruleset hash for every generated timetable. Sign-off from the Havenmoor Schools pilot team is recorded in the tracker. The build under review is identified by the token below.

build token for fawef-tawip: htk14_e61e571215dd6c

**Key ceremony checklist — item 7 (eng sync)**

Rotate the signing key for Thrushgate, the internal API gateway. Confirm rate-limit configs re-sign cleanly post-rotation; stale signatures will drop limits to zero and block all internal traffic. Two witnesses required, per the Marlowe process. Verify limiter counters resume within 60s. If the ceremony HSM refuses the new key, unseal manually with the recovery passphrase below.

strongbox words: druvan-lamys-eliius-jorax-istox-soreth-ulays-gilix-ralix-oliiel-norwyn-casvan-praius